Transient Downregulation of Dab1 Protein Levels during Development Leads to Behavioral and Structural Deficits: Relevance for Psychiatric Disorders

Psychiatric disorders have been hypothesized to originate during development, with genetic and environmental factors interacting in the etiology of disease.
